FAQ
Can I use different types of seafood for my lasagna?
Absolutely! Shrimp, crab, or even scallops can add unique flavors to your dish.
How do I prevent my lasagna from being watery?
Ensure all ingredients are well-drained and allow it to rest before serving for thickening.
What can I substitute for cheese in this recipe?
Consider using a dairy-free cheese alternative or a béchamel sauce for creaminess without dairy.
Seafood Lasagna with Creamy Cheese
- Total Time: 1 hour
- Yield: Serves 8
Description
Seafood lasagna with creamy cheese offers a delightful fusion of flavors, layering tender pasta, fresh seafood, and a rich, velvety cheese sauce. This dish not only warms the heart but also creates unforgettable memories at family gatherings. Perfect for any occasion, each bite promises a taste of coastal bliss that everyone will love.
Ingredients
- 9 no-boil lasagna noodles
- 12 oz seafood mix (shrimp, scallops, crab)
- 15 oz whole milk ricotta cheese
- 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 small onion, chopped
- 2 tbsp fresh basil, chopped
- 2 tbsp fresh parsley, chopped
- Salt and pepper to taste
Instructions
-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Gather ingredients.
- In a skillet over medium heat, sauté garlic and onion until golden brown.
- Add seafood mix; cook until just opaque (3-4 minutes).
- In a bowl, mix ricotta with heavy cream, salt, pepper, and herbs until smooth.
- Layer in a baking dish: start with sauce on the bottom, followed by noodles, cheese mixture, and seafood mix. Repeat layers.
- Top with mozzarella and Parmesan. Cover with foil and bake for 25 minutes; uncover and bake an additional 10-15 minutes until bubbly.
